These Healthy Banana Oatmeal Cookies are made with just three ingredients! Mashed ripe bananas, oatmeal and walnuts. SO GOOD! Preheat oven to 350°F. Spray a non-stick cookie sheet with cooking spray or use a Silpat. Combine the mashed bananas and oats in a bowl. Fold in the walnuts. Place a tablespoon of each on the cookie sheet. Bake 15 minutes.
